What Is Thermal Throttling?

Thermal throttling is a safety feature built into modern CPUs and GPUs. When the internal temperature exceeds a certain threshold, the system automatically lowers the clock speed to reduce heat generation. This process helps prevent hardware damage but can lead to decreased performance during intensive tasks such as gaming, video editing, or software development.

Causes of Thermal Throttling in the Lenovo Loq 15 2025

  • Inadequate cooling system or poor airflow
  • High ambient temperatures
  • Dust accumulation in cooling vents
  • Overclocking or running demanding applications for extended periods
  • Faulty thermal paste or cooling components

Signs That Your Lenovo Loq 15 2025 Is Throttling

  • Sudden drops in performance during gaming or heavy tasks
  • Overheating warnings or high temperature alerts
  • Fan noise increasing unexpectedly
  • System lag or unresponsiveness

How to Prevent Thermal Throttling

Improve Cooling and Airflow

Use a cooling pad designed for laptops to enhance airflow. Ensure that vents are unobstructed and regularly clean dust from vents and fans to maintain optimal cooling efficiency.

Maintain Optimal Operating Conditions

Avoid using the laptop on soft surfaces like beds or couches that can block vents. Keep the device in a cool, well-ventilated environment to help maintain safe operating temperatures.

Update BIOS and Drivers

Manufacturers often release updates that improve thermal management. Regularly check for and install BIOS and driver updates provided by Lenovo to optimize performance and thermal regulation.

Adjust Power Settings

Configure power plans to prevent the CPU from running at maximum capacity constantly. Using balanced or power-saving modes can reduce heat generation.
